Further information and plans are available to view online at www.hinckley-bosworth.gov.uk by entering the application number. Please make any comments online within 21 days (plus any Public Holidays) of the date of this notice quoting the reference above. 

If you are unable to submit comments online, comments will be accepted in writing to the postal address below they must also be received within 21 days of this notice. 

If your comments are received any later, the application may have already been determined. 

If you comment on this application electronically and provide your email address; in the event of revised plans that require re-consultation or an appeal being lodged in the future further correspondence will be via email.
